The median sale price of a home in Riveridge was $490K last month, down 12.3% since last year. The median sale price per square foot in Riveridge is $298, down 1.8% since last year.
What is the housing market like in Riveridge today?
In March 2024, Riveridge home prices were down 12.3% compared to last year, selling for a median price of $490K.
